Steven M. Lisberger (born April 24, 1951) is an American film director, producer and screenwriter. Born in New York City and raised in Hazleton, Pennsylvania, he is known for directing the 1982 cult movie Tron. His film Hot Pursuit features one of Ben Stiller's first speaking roles.
